[Pax Nortona]"Soul-less" is the platitude both city dwellers and country folk heap on the kind of place where I live. What do they mean? That the houses have no souls? -- religion and science teach me this. That the developers show no heart when they toss up what these others deride as "ticky tacky houses" after the popular song of the 1950s? This is often true. Or that the people who live in them -- people like me -- have no souls? [Complete Gallery at Paths of Light]

Nancy: Is that the view from your house? I am envious if it is!


It's a view from my rooftop, three streets away. It's called the Chettinad Palace, and is the mansion of a wealthy merchant family, from a community called the Chettiars. My modern house is built on land that at one time belonged to the 'palace.'
